Description
CData API Server MySQL Misconfiguration Information Disclosure Vulnerability. This vulnerability allows remote attackers to disclose sensitive information on affected installations of CData API Server. Authentication is required to exploit this vulnerability. The specific flaw exists within the usage of MySQL connections. When connecting to a MySQL server, the product enables an option that gives the MySQL server permission to request local files from the MySQL client.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to disclose information in the context of NETWORK SERVICE. Was ZDI-CAN-23950.
